Pulling Weeds to Picking Stocks
The Adolescent Millionaire

by The Beatty Boys

 

Teen authors, The Beatty Brothers, offer an account of common financial insecurities in their inspirational how-to book, "Pulling Weeds to Picking Stocks."

Heeding their parents’ advice, David, Devin, and Deric Beatty have spent their childhoods and adolescent years pulling weeds for extra cash, preparing and presenting marketing strategies, picking stocks, and investing in their future.

Pulling Weeds to Picking Stocks includes their easy-to-follow tips for being rich at fifteen, thirteen, and seven, such as budget worksheets, work ethics, asset liability evaluation, and tithing.

No matter what age, you can follow these practical guidelines to make "cents" of the "change" in your life.
